>> The r4k_tlb_t structure uses the uint_fast*_t types. Most of these
>> uses are in bitfields and are thus pointless, because the bitfield
>> itself specifies the width of the type; just use 'unsigned int'
>> instead. (On glibc uint_fast16_t is defined as either 32 or 64 bits,
>> so we know the code is not reliant on it being exactly 16 bits.)
>> There is also one use of uint_fast8_t, which we replace with uint8_t,
>> because both are exactly 8 bits on glibc and this is the only
>> place outside the softfloat code which uses an int_fast*_t type.
